Best bait seems to be Tassie devil lures and soft plastics but scrub worms
pic up the odd fish as well. As for the season the rivers are closed to fishing from queens birthday weekend until 1st of November (I think...check with the book next time you renew your licence) but there is no closed season in Lake Eildon though there is in some of the other Victorian lakes -- High Country Houseboats www.ahch.com.au "Lindsay" wrote in message ...
